Lady Gaga, who has now said goodbye to her Drag person, Jo Calderone, announced why she was important for her.
The pop singer shared a vision of her avant -garde alter ego that she portrayed during her Born in this way Era, helped her to understand what she was looking for in men.
In a recent conversation with Them, On Thursday, March 6, the Abracadabra Hitmaker declared: “That was actually a great moment for me as a woman to put all the accumulated fear or anger that I had about the relationships in a single character.”
Gaga continued to say “[“YoĆ¼ and I”] Actually, I think that the first video I made where I played multiple I, and brought him back in Mayhem. “
“But Jo was an important character for me. It is the way I explored what I was looking for in men, and also in what I might miss,” he said.
He bad Romance Hitmaker shared that, although her personality “is no longer” with her, he wants “all the best”, for Jo.
In another part of the interview, he developed how his next album Mayhem is unique compared to his 2016 album, Joanne.
“I was trying to make a home for me during Joanne, and it was almost a completely new self,” he said. “I think it was a difficult time for some of my fans, because I felt so different from the ‘I’ they knew. But he felt very necessary for me.”
The LP is ready for its launch on March 7.
